Topic

A compulsion, or compulsive behavior, is defined as performing an action persistently and repetitively without necessarily leading to an actual reward or pleasure. These behaviors are often performed in an attempt to make obsessions go away or to reduce anxiety and apprehension caused by internal feelings. Compulsive behavior is a major symptom of ob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D) and other related psychological conditions.
